TIRE
A tire including a tire frame member, a reinforcing layer, and projections. The tire frame member is circular and is formed from a resin material, and includes a bead portion, a side portion, and a crown portion. The reinforcing layer is provided at a tire radial direction outer side of the crown portion, and comprises a reinforcing cord extending in a direction intersecting the tire width direction, the reinforcing cord being covered by rubber. The projections are respectively formed at both tire width direction sides of the crown portion such that the reinforcing layer is interposed between the projections. Each projection projects toward the tire radial direction outer side, and includes a projection wall face contacted by a side face of the reinforcing layer at the tire width direction inner side of the projection.
TIRE WITH TENSIONED SPOKES
A nonpneumatic tire includes an upper ring and a plurality of spokes extending from the upper ring. At least one reinforcement embedded in each spoke, wherein each reinforcement is constructed of a material that shrinks in length by 0.1% to 10% when subjected to a temperature between 38 C. to 260 C. and a pressure between 0.10 mPa to 0.70 mPa.
Tire
A tire includes: a ring shaped tire frame member that is made of a resin with plural tire pieces joined along a tire circumferential direction; a joint portion reinforcing belt that is adhered to the tire frame member, that extends around the tire circumferential direction, and that covers a joint portion of the plural tire pieces; and a tread layer that is provided further to the tire radial direction outside than the tire frame member and the joint portion reinforcing belt.
COMBINATION ONE-PIECE MOLDED TIRE AND MOUNTING PLATE
A combination tire and mounting plate are described. The tire portion of the combination is a molded, one-piece, non-pneumatic tire, preferably made by rotational molding. The mounting plate portion of the combination has a central aperture therein and is configured to be coupled to a conventional hub. The combination further includes a fastener dimensioned to attach the mounting plate to the tire so that the central aperture of the mounting plate is coaxial with the central aperture of the tire. This permits the tire/mounting plate combination to be reversibly mounted coaxially on a conventional hub.
NON-PNEUMATIC SUPPORT STRUCTURE
A wheel and tire assembly in accordance with the present invention for a mobile vehicle includes an inner central hub, an outer shear band and tread structure mounted on the central hub, and a spoke structure extending between the central hub and the shear band and tread structure. The spoke structure defines a plurality of cavities disposed concentrically about the central hub whereby the cavities allow the spoke structure to deflect under load.
Airless tire and method for manufacturing same
The present invention increases the bonding strength between a spoke and a tread ring and/or between a spoke and a hub to improve durability. An airless tire provided with a tread ring, a hub, and a spoke, wherein the spoke is integrally provided with: an outer annular portion of which the outer peripheral surface is bonded to the inner peripheral surface of the tread ring via a first adhesion layer; an inner annular portion of which the inner peripheral surface is bonded to the outer peripheral surface of the hub via a second adhesion layer, and a spoke portion which couples the inner and outer annular portions. The inner peripheral surface of the tread ring and/or the outer peripheral surface of the hub is composed of a roughened surface having a surface roughness (Ra) (arithmetic average roughness) of 3-1000 m or a surface roughness (Rz) (ten-point average roughness) of 30-5000 m.
Gate design with plunging nozzle and a waste reservoir for separating off ratio material
This invention relates generally to an apparatus for casting a portion of a tire or other article of manufacture, and, more specifically, to an apparatus that has a gate design, that has a plunging nozzle with a waste reservoir for separating off-ratio material before it enters the cavity that forms a portion of the tire or other article of manufacture. The design may further include a passage that connects the runner to the waste reservoir as-well as an air vent that allows trapped gas or air to exit the waste reservoir as it fills with waste material, a valve that is operative!'/associated with the passage for closing and opening the passage at appropriate times, and a nozzle constructed from two independently translating components for initially introducing material into the waste reservoir and subsequently into the runner.

METHOD AND APPARATUS FOR MOLDING NON-PNEUMATIC WHEELS
A method and apparatus for molding non-pneumatic wheels is provided. The exemplary method and apparatus allow for the use of the same molding system to manufacture wheels with different hub constructions. Different configurations of removable mold elements are utilized within the same molding system to provide wheels with different hub constructions.
NON-PNEUMATIC TIRE
A non-pneumatic tire includes a band part, including an inner band and an outer band that is separated from the inner band and surrounds an outer peripheral surface of the inner band; and a spoke part, extending in a circumferential direction between the inner band and the outer band, having a circumferential cross section having one or more holes.
